ICT and unpaid carers of people living with dementia: Addressing engagement, detachment, and unmet needs...International Society for Gerontechnology 13th World Conference, October 22-26, 2022, Daegu, South Korea

Purpose Approximately 700,000 unpaid carers spend over a billion hours per year to care for people living with dementia in the UK (Alzheimer's Society, 2021); at an estimated cost (in England) of over £10B (Wittenberg et al., 2019).
